Fortune Gems 3 keeps the core formula from the previous entry — a 3-reel setup with a 4th multiplier reel, 5 paylines, and fast-paced spins — but adds a new twist: split symbols that can dramatically boost payouts. Each symbol now has a split version (2x or 3x) that multiplies wins line by line. If multiple split symbols land on the same payline, their multipliers stack. Combine that with the 4th reel’s multiplier (up to 15x), and the potential snowballs quickly — though the base symbol values are much lower than in Fortune Gems 2. There’s no bonus game or free spins. Just base game grinding with combo potential. Wins can reach up to 10,125x your bet, but most sessions will feel dry unless the splits align perfectly. Design is still uninspired: basic gem icons, flat animations, and slightly blurry visuals. Nothing feels new. On the other hand, the sound design remains functional — clean clicks, light jingles, and a looping track that keeps things moving without getting in the way.

The split symbol mechanic adds depth, but it's not enough to truly refresh the formula. Still a decent pick for fast multiplier hunters, but the low-paying symbols and recycled design hold it back.
